You should be able to search the web, from your computer, for CWM, and then find a link to the versions that are avail. Remember, for the Optimus M you will need to select the CWM for the Optimus C. The 2 phones are the same and use the same CWM. Down load to your computer and then transfer over to your phone. You will then have to use the ADB command line commands to flash CWM, but it can be done. Course, if you have the Optimus M connected to a wi-fi network you should still be able to use ROM Manager and just flash the CWM. It'll work.
 
After a week and a half, I'm starting to get FC's in the process of MEDIA.. (ie gallery, and such) and once in awhile the Browser. Camera is working fine. but I don't know why the process of .media is FC'ing.. Should I attempt a Fix Permissions in the Recovery menu?
 
After a week and a half, I'm starting to get FC's in the process of MEDIA.. (ie gallery, and such) and once in awhile the Browser. Camera is working fine. but I don't know why the process of .media is FC'ing.. Should I attempt a Fix Permissions in the Recovery menu?

NEVER! That causes more force closes, instead you should do this:
Open terminal emulator app (if you don't see it, download it with Play Store)
type:
su
fix_permissions
reboot

I figured out what was wrong. The FCing of process.media was due to Overclocking too much. By chance I was checking settings and noticed one the kids set OC to 768.. So I changed it to 729.. And presto! No FC'ing.
